BOCA RATON, FL (BocaNewsNow.com) — The expectation of overpriced taxi rides in Palm Beach County is coming to an end, as county commissioners have approved an agreement with Uber. Here is the official Palm Beach County summary of the commission’s action:
Uber – approved a temporary operating agreement (TOA), effective through September 30, between the county and Rasier, LLC, a subsidiary of Uber Technologies, Inc. The TOA allows Uber to operate a vehicle-for-hire company in Palm Beach County and sets forth the terms and conditions Uber agrees to comply with, including insurance, background checks, driver history reports and standards, and vehicle safety requirements.
